A high involvement conversation is one that engages participants deeply, often involving complex topics, strong emotions, or significant personal stakes. These discussions require active listening, empathy, and thoughtful responses, as they can impact relationships and decision-making. Participants are typically invested in the outcome and may share vulnerabilities or personal experiences, fostering a sense of trust and connection. Such conversations are often seen in contexts like conflict resolution, personal relationships, or collaborative problem-solving.

What is high involvement product?

A high involvement product is a product that requires significant research, consideration, and decision-making before purchase due to its impact on the consumer's life or budget. These products often involve high financial or personal risk, such as a car, house, or education. Consumers typically spend more time evaluating these products compared to low involvement products.

What is ego involvement in understanding?

Ego involvement in understanding refers to the degree to which a person's self-concept or identity is tied to the topic or situation being examined. High ego involvement may lead to biased interpretation of information or a reluctance to consider alternative viewpoints, while low ego involvement allows for more objective analysis and open-mindedness.
